RFC 9698
Title: The JMAPACCESS Extension for IMAP

This document defines an IMAP extension to let clients know that the
messages in this IMAP server are also available via the JSON Meta
Application Protocol (JMAP), and how. It is intended for clients that
want to migrate gradually to JMAP or use JMAP extensions within an
IMAP client.
This document is a product of the Email mailstore and eXtensions To Revise or
Amend Working Group of the IETF.
This is now a Proposed Standard.
